Barbara Gwen Teague August 20, 1930 – January 29, 2012 Gwen Teague was born August 20, 1930, at Bakersfield Mercy Hospital. She grew up and went to school in Delano. She was preceded in death by her father and mother, Kenneth and Mary Teague and her dear friend, Shirley Peterson. Gwen died peacefully at home on January 29, 2012, with her best friend, traveling companion, golfing buddy, and caregiver, Scotttie Miller, at her side. It is a blessing that she is now with her Lord and Savior and rests in peace without the pain and suffering that she has endured for so many years . Gwen was a devoted high school teacher, coach and counselor. She loved her students and they loved her. She was highly respected and loved by her fellow staff members. Gwen started teaching in 1954 at Bakersfield High School and then moved to East High School, where she finished her teaching and counseling career. She often said that "she was out the gate in 88". In her retirement years Gwen enjoyed traveling, golfing , skiing, and giving back to her community. For many years she volunteered as a Eucharistic Minister at Mercy Hospital. She was a devout Christian and was a member of the First Congregational Church UCC. Gwen was an avid golfer and belonged to the Kern River Ladies Golf Club, Missing Links Golf Club and the Sundale Country Club. She had many "holes in one" and had three of them witnessed in 2000.One of Gwen's greatest legacies was her commitment to Relay for Life. She has been one of the most successful individual fundraisers in Bakersfield for many years. In Gwen's memory, friends may, if they wish, send contributions made to the American Cancer Society, 1523 California Ave., 93304 with "Relay for Gwen Teague" on the memo line. This will carry on her great work. Her Aunt Edna and several cousins from the Santa Maria area survive Gwen. Many thanks to Doctor Susan Helper and Doctor Stephen Helvie, caregivers Yolanda Navarro and Sonyia Rodriguez and friend Kyle Ray for their special care of Gwen.
